Any time you see larger furnishings fabricated from rubberwood (for instance a desk or eating table), you could observe lots of parallel strains throughout only one wood piece. It Nearly seems to be like there are actually multiple pieces fused together. This is known as a finger-joint board, which glues and interlocks a number of stable, lesser lumber pieces into a bigger solitary piece along zig-zag "finger" joints.

Rubberwood is, indeed, true wood with a lightweight-coloured medium-density tropical vibe. Most individuals have the misunderstanding that rubberwood is somehow “bogus” or is engineered wood like particle board — it's not accurate.
